Meeting notes — master key transfer, Halden Annex

Attendees: dispatch leads, facilities.

- Full master set (12 keys) moves from Halden Annex to the Corver Street vault Thursday.
- Keys travel in the sealed grey lockbox, seal number logged by facilities.
- No stops en route; one courier only.
- Dispatch confirms pickup window by noon Wednesday.

Hand-over line for the courier follows below.

handover note for tajef-yafof: the belox jorael courier leaves the jorix ledger at gate 9537 under passcode 794379

**FAQ: Pool Car Key Cabinet**

The key cabinet for Arborlane pool cars sits behind the night-shift desk on the ground floor of the Fenwick Building. Always record the vehicle name, time out, and your initials in the ledger before removing keys, and return them to the correct hook. To open the cabinet, enter the code shown below.

door code, tawef-bahof: bdg-LMFWZ-8

Subject: Quiet room — top floor, night access

Hi all,

A reminder for the night shift: the quiet room on Level 9 of Tarnbeck House is available overnight for breaks, but the main lift stops at Level 8 after 21:00. Take the east stairwell for the last flight. The room door was recently rekeyed after the furniture swap, so previously shared codes no longer work. Please keep the room tidy and switch the heater off when you leave. The current door code is below.

door code, hahop-bawif: bdg-B-76